Customizing your computer

When you use the battery pack as power source, your system selects the Maximum Battery Life power management profile by default. If you select
a different power management profile while using battery power, the same profile will automatically be selected the next time you use the battery
pack to power your computer.
Activating power management profiles
PowerPanel provides several predefined power management profiles. Each profile consists of a group of
power management settings that are designed to meet specific power management goals, ranging from
maximum power management to no power management.
Main preset profiles
Icon
Description
Maximum Battery Life – Provides power saving
features to give you maximum battery life and good
performance. It reduces the brightness of the display
and puts the system into Standby mode after a
specified time period.
Ultimate Battery Life – Provides power saving
features to give you maximum battery life and good
performance.
Maximum Performance – Provides the best system
performance while still conserving power.
AC Power – The power management state when AC
power is in use. PowerPanel automatically loads the AC
profile unless you disable this feature.
Power Management Off – Turns off all power
management features such as Standby and
Hibernate modes.
